Excerpt from Consumers' Concepts of Fabric: A Marketing Study of the Relative Importance of Fabric Characteristics in the Selection of Women's Clothing Reaction to or evaluation of the fabric in the dress was also strongly affected by the interrelationship of fabric, style, and workmanship. When asked to compare the importance of these 3 items, 85 percent of the women placed style at the top. Thus, it appears that style, the most subjective of considerations, is given priority in decision making and, as a result, purchasers may be less critical of the performance characteristics of the fabric. Cotton was judged the most versatile fiber. For summer use, it was considered suitable for all situations by'a substantial majority of the respondents. For winter use, its versatility was also evident, although it received less than majority acceptance for formal and special occasions wear. Wool was favored in the winter for town and special occasions wear. Linen was accepted by more people in the summer than in winter, and for town and special occasion wear to a greater extent than for formal or work situations. Rayon was associated with town, special occasion and, to a lesser extent, with formal wear irrespective of season. Nylon was considered suitable by most people for special occasion and formal wear in either summer or winter, and town wear for summer. In their own wardrobes, however, many individuals did not choose among all these alternatives M3 percent did not wear dresses of linen or wool and 51 percent did not wear nylon. This book illustrates key sustainability issues in global textile and fashion value chains, by examining individual types of fibers either at a single step in or along the entire value chain. It approaches sustainability-related issues in the textile and fashion value chain from an interdisciplinary and holistic viewpoint, with each contribution linking questions on the textile and fashion value chain to various drivers, indicators and concepts of sustainability. Each chapter represents a single step in the textile and fashion value chain, exploring and considering a wide range of interwoven and interdependent technological, environmental, social, political and economic aspects. Various fibers, textile engineering and chemical treatment steps, as well as innovative business concepts and regulatory frameworks across the entire textile and fashion value chain are identified, analyzed, discussed and critically evaluated. Here is a core text for senior secondary students in textile science. The book explains the details of textile production and examines the properties of different fibers and fabrics. Other topics include textile dyes, finishes, economic and social issues, and consumer considerations. Practical exercises are provided.

This book is a step in the direction of giving an Indian perspective for understanding the world of fabrics. Organised in seven parts, the book adopts a systematic approach in defining and exploring the concepts of fabric science. Part I (Fundamentals) discusses the history, composition, classification and properties of textile fibres. Part II (Fibres) focuses on the typical traits of the fibre family. Part III (Yarns) deals with yarn production and properties. Part IV (Fabrics) covers weaving, knitting and other methods of fabric construction. Part V (Finishing) highlights the colouration and functional finishes of any fabric. Part VI (Consumer Concerns) is aimed at enhancing consumer satisfaction by generating awareness among consumers regarding selection, care and maintenance and vital topics like blending and defects. Part VII (Miscellaneous concepts)—guides students on career opportunities related to this course. Published in association with The Textile Institute, this new multi-authored collection provides comprehensive coverage of the effects of mechanical and physical properties on fabric hand--the way a fabric feels. The book begins with fundamental concepts and the understanding of fabric hand, covering the development of fabric hand evaluation, the effects of fiber, yarn and fabric factors as well as finishing on hand, including the mechanical and physical properties. Later sections go on to cover statistical methods for evaluating hand and a comparison of hand evaluation in different cultures.
